This is not the best of Oxford. Get the bigger ones or even the Pocket Atlas. This one crops countries around the edges of maps badly, leaving the populated areas and cutting off parts too far north or south or too deserted areas. The pocket atlas is almost better in giving a fair and balanced view of the world.
For a book about this size, DK, National geographic and Collins have better products if size and weight are your criteria for picking an atlas.

The big problem with this atlas is the way the relief is portrayed. Especially high mountains-Kenya for example-the relief is so dark that you cannot possibly read the other printed matter such as the names of cities, rivers, mountain peaks, etc. Save your money and get something you can see like National Geographic.
